Connacht's PRO12 victory, Saracens doing the double and England's win over Wales are some of Will Greenwood's favourite moments.

England showed their strength in depth with a solid 27-13 win over Wales at Twickenham on Sunday. Wales were at almost full-strength while England were missing 11 key-men but still ran in five tries to one to give them plenty of confidence heading to Australia.

The day before at Twickenham some of England's missing men were in action as Saracens and Exeter battled it out for the Aviva Premiership final. Defending champions Sarries were going for that rare double - a European and domestic title and looked to be cantering away with it as they went into the break 23-6 up. However Exeter came out and made a real game of it but Saracens strength and composure was ultimately too much for the Chiefs.

The story of the weekend though was Connacht who, after playing fourth fiddle behind Leinster, Munster and Ulster for so long, finally climbed to the top of the heap with their brilliant PRO12 Final win over Leinster.
